Output 70994155543de4deb0c7faacb5f1e610ce5fdafa385bc7d420a156263bf9d04f:48

value
2046059
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d60040285c025fba94134e830cc75e48b6840df5 OP_EQUAL
address
3MCYq1T3G4HK4Jq2W8meLrfnTWkFa8pKSt
transaction
70994155543de4deb0c7faacb5f1e610ce5fdafa385bc7d420a156263bf9d04f
spent
true